Background
Gaming and NFTs are pivotal to web3's growth and mainstream adoption. Despite fluctuations in market conditions and investor sentiment, the potential of these sectors remains immense. At its peak, the NFT market cap reached around $50 billion with over $1 billion in daily trade volume, and NFT holders grew to 4.5 million with 250,000 NFT collections minted. However, growth has slowed down tremendously, and gaming active users, while numbering around 1 million across 2,000+ contracts, represent a fraction of the overall gaming industry. The challenge lies in driving true mainstream adoption through ongoing creativity and experimentation.
Gaming and NFT activities are predominantly on Ethereum, Polygon, BNB Chain, and other leading L1s. Gaming-focused chains like Hive, Wax, and Immutable face significant growth challenges. Despite the current down cycle, the industry continues to build robust infrastructure behind the scenes, such as gaming platforms, NFT analytics tools, and GameFi infrastructure, which are essential for igniting the Web3 mass adoption.

Gaming Infrastructure
The Challenge
For full-stack gaming projects, equipping with robust wallet, NFT, and node services is crucial. Our Client A aimed to optimize user experience by retrieving real-time NFT portfolio data, but faced 5-10 minute delays with most providers due to blockchain reorgs. This lag risked losing customers. Similarly, Client B needed to parse NFT metadata from token URIs but encountered issues as providers only signaled URI changes, missing internal updates crucial for their roadmap.
The Solution
To resolve data lagging issues, Chainbase optimizes ETL processes and handles reorgs to enable real-time data syncing. By detecting and addressing reorganized blocks in real-time, our system ensures accurate, sub-second data responses, enhancing user experience and keeping clients ahead of competitors.
The Result
Chainbase's solution reduced development time by 3-5x and saved ~US $17K/month on development/server costs, seamlessly solving data lagging issues for gaming infrastructure clients.
